ABSTRACT An outbreak of infection with hepatitis A virus associated with a foodhandler and involving 26 subjects occurred in Southern Italy. Sequence analysis of the VP3-VP1 and VP1-P2A junctions confirmed that the outbreak was due to a point source and allowed the identification of a new genotype IB variant. This report confirms the usefulness of sequence-based molecular fingerprinting during outbreaks.

Summary. Viral hepatitis A is endemic in Puglia region (southeast Italy). Over the last 13 years, annual incidence rates have ranged from 4 to 138 per 100 000 inhabitants and periodical regional epidemics have been described. Between 1 January 1996 and 31 December 1997 over 11 000 cases of hepatitis A were reported accounting for an annual incidence rate over 130/100 000. To identify exposures during the epidemics, a case–control study was performed in two different rounds and since 1997, an enhanced surveillance system has permitted the monitoring of exposures of subsequent cases. Raw seafood consumption was identified as the major risk factor for hepatitis A. Adjusted odds ratio and 95% confidence intervals for this exposure from the first round of the case–control study was 38.6 (12.2–122.4) and for the second round for consumption of raw mussels it was 30.7 (16.0–52.0). Hepatitis A epidemiology in Puglia is consistent with an endemic situation sustained by locally contaminated seafood consumed raw and by the recurrence of large epidemics, where size is influenced by the accumulation of susceptible subjects in the population.

BackgroundThe aim of this study was to assess the prevalence of Human Immunodeficiency Virus (HIV), Hepatitis B Virus (HBV) and Hepatitis C Virus (HCV) serological markers and the prevalence of VDRL positive subjects in a population of refugees of various nationalities, living in the Asylum Seeker Centre in Bari Palese, Southern Italy.MethodsThe study was carried out in the period May-July 2008 and recruited only voluntarily enrolled healthy refugees. HBsAg, anti-HBc, anti-HCV and anti-HIV virus antibodies were detected. VDRL syphilis screening was also carried out on the serum samples.ResultsA total of 529 refugees, 442 males and 87 females, aged between 7 and 52 years, were studied. Of these, 510 were from Africa and 19 from Asia.Forty-four individuals (8.3%) were HBsAg positive and 241 (45.6%) were anti-HBc positive. A total of 24 (4.5%) individuals were anti-HCV positive. Eight asylum seekers (1.5%) were HIV positive. VDRL tests were performed on 269 subjects and 4 (1.5%) were positive. 12.3% of the study population had serological markers of chronic and transmissible infections with potential blood-borne or sexual transmission.ConclusionsIn Italy, a suitable protocol is necessary for the early diagnosis of infectious diseases on entering Asylum Centres, so allowing the adoption of prevention measures to safeguard the health of the individuals, the residents and workers in the Centres and the general population.

PURPOSE To investigate the relationship between morphologic and functional abnormalities in patients affected with adult-onset foveomacular vitelliform macular dystrophy (AFVD). DESIGN Prospective, noncomparative observational study. METHODS A complete ophthalmologic examination, including best-corrected visual acuity (BCVA), fundus examination, fundus-related perimetry, and optical coherence tomography (OCT), was performed in 20 consecutive AFVD patients. The stage of the disease and the thickness of the neuroepithelium at the foveola (neurosensory retina) were compared with the BCVA as well as with the type of scotoma, the average retinal sensitivity, and the location and stability of fixation. RESULTS Thirty-five eyes of 20 consecutive patients (10 men and 10 women; mean age, 58.2 years) were graded as follows: 10 had vitelliform stage (stage 1), nine had pseudohypopyon stage (stage 2), 10 had vitelliruptive (stage 3), and six had atrophic stage (stage 4) disease. Reduced thickness of the neuroepithelium at the foveola and BCVA were statistically correlated to an advanced stage of the disease (P = .001 and P = .0062, respectively). Moreover, worse BCVA was correlated statistically to reduced thickness of the neuroepithelium at the foveola (r = 0.14; P = .02). Reduced thickness of the neuroepithelium at the foveola was correlated statistically to the development of absolute scotoma (P = .03), eccentric fixation (P = .01), and unstable fixation (P = .03). CONCLUSIONS OCT and fundus-related perimetry allow a correlation to be defined between foveal thickness and visual function and are useful tools to define better the degree of anatomic and functional impairment in AFVD patients.

In Italy, the introduction of Universal Varicella Vaccination (UVV) has been decided but postponed, as a national programme, until 2015, when data from Regions which have already implemented it will be available. Starting from 2003, eight Italian Regions (Basilicata, Calabria, Friuli Venezia Giulia, Apulia, Sardinia, Sicily, Tuscany and Veneto) have progressively introduced UVV, in their immunization programme, with different schedules in children aged 13–15 months and 5–6 years, currently a two-dose schedule is adopted by all Regions. In June 2013, an Interregional Group on Varicella Vaccination (IGVV) has been established in order to assess the effectiveness of varicella vaccination with standardized and shared tools. The aim of this study was to evaluate the impact of varicella vaccination on the incidence and hospitalizations due to varicella and its complications in the period 2003–2012 in order to support the Italian decision makers on the future national adoption. Preliminary data showed that a general reduction of incidence and hospitalization rates was observed in the study period, resulting in relevant savings for the National Health Service. Immunization coverage with first dose at 24 months of age was high in all Regions (84%–95%) in 2012. Adverse events due to varicella vaccines were rare and without permanent sequelae. Underreporting of varicella cases and delays in the administration of the first dose of varicella vaccines were the main critical issues. In conclusion, solid evidences in support of universal UVV arise from the experiences available today in Italy.

BackgroundRaw seafood consumption was identified as the major risk factor for hepatitis A during the large epidemic of 1996 and 1997 in Puglia (South Italy). In Puglia, vaccination for toddlers and preadolescents has been recommended since 1998.The aim of the study was to evaluate the incidence, seroprevalence, molecular epidemiology, and environmental circulation of hepatitis A virus (HAV) in Puglia more than ten years after the introduction of anti-HAV vaccination in the regional immunization program.MethodsData on the incidence of acute hepatitis A in Puglia were analyzed. Characteristics and risk factors of 97 acute hepatitis A cases occurring in 2008–2009 were analyzed. Serum samples from 868 individuals aged 0 to 40 years were tested for anti-HAV antibodies. Fecal samples from 49 hepatitis A cases were analyzed by sequence analysis in the VP1/P2A region. In 2008, 203 mussel samples and 202 water samples from artesian wells were tested for HAV-RNA.ResultsBetween 1998 and 2009, the incidence of acute hepatitis A declined from 14.8 to 0.8 per 100,000. The most frequent risk factors reported by cases in 2008–2009 were shellfish consumption (85%) and travel outside of Puglia or Italy (26%). Seroepidemiologic survey revealed high susceptibility to HAV in children and adults up to age 30 (65%-70%). None of the mussel or water samples were HAV-positive. Phylogenetic analysis revealed co-circulation of subtypes IA (74%) and IB (26%) and clustering of strains with strains from Germany and France, and those previously circulating in Puglia.ConclusionVaccination and improved sanitation reduced the incidence of hepatitis A. Strict monitoring and improved vaccination coverage are needed to prevent disease resurgence.

Although concerns about safety of influenza vaccination during pregnancy have been raised in the past, vaccination of pregnant women was recommended in many countries during the 2009 A/H1N1 pandemic influenza. A retrospective cohort study was conducted to evaluate the risk of adverse maternal, fetal and neonatal outcomes among pregnant women vaccinated with a MF59-adjuvanted A/H1N1 pandemic influenza vaccine. The study was carried out in four Italian regions (Piemonte, Friuli-Venezia-Giulia, Lazio, and Puglia) among 102,077 pregnant women potentially exposed during the second or third trimester of gestation to the vaccination campaign implemented in 2009/2010. Based on data retrieved from the regional administrative databases, the statistical analysis was performed using the Cox proportional-hazards model, adjusting for the propensity score to account for the potential confounding effect due to the socio-demographic characteristics and the clinical and reproductive history of women. A total of 100,332 pregnant women were eligible for the analysis. Of these, 2003 (2.0%) received the A/H1N1 pandemic influenza vaccination during the second or third trimester of gestation. We did not observe any statistically significant association between the A/H1N1 pandemic influenza vaccination and different maternal outcomes (hospital admissions for influenza, pneumonia, hypertension, eclampsia, diabetes, thyroid disease, and anaemia), fetal outcomes (fetal death after the 22nd gestational week) and neonatal outcomes (pre-term birth, low birth weight, low 5-min Apgar score, and congenital malformations). Pre-existing health-risk conditions (hospital admissions and drug prescriptions for specific diseases before the onset of pregnancy) were observed more frequently among vaccinated women, thus suggesting that concomitant chronic conditions increased vaccination uptake. The results of this study add some evidence on the safety of A/H1N1 pandemic influenza vaccination during pregnancy but, because of the reduced statistical power, meta-analyses and large multi-centres studies are needed in order to obtain more conclusive results, especially for rare outcomes.

Vaccination of healthcare workers (HCWs) reduces the risk of occupational infections, prevents nosocomial transmission and maintains healthcare delivery during outbreaks. Despite the European directive and national legislation on workers’ protection, immunization coverage among HCWs has often been very low. In light of Italian National Vaccination Plan 2012–2014 recommendations, the aim of this study was to assess levels of immunization and factors influencing adherence to vaccinations needed for HCWs in Puglia region, South Italy. The study was conducted using an interview-based standardized anonymous questionnaire administered to hospital employees in the period November 2009-March 2011. A total of 2198 health professionals responded in 51/69 Apulian hospitals (median age: 45 years; 65.2% nurses, 22.6% doctors and 12.2% other hospital personnel). Vaccination coverage was 24.8% for influenza, 70.1% for hepatitis B, 9.7% for MMR, 3.6% for varicella, and 15.5% for Td booster. Receiving counselling from occupational health physicians (OHPs) was associated with influenza (OR = 1.8; 95%CI = 1.5–2.2; P < 0.001), hepatitis B (OR = 4.9; 95%CI = 3.9–6.3; P < 0.001), varicella (OR = 43.7; 95%CI = 18.9–101.7; P < 0.001), MMR (OR = 8.8; 95%CI = 4.1–18.6; P < 0.001) and tetanus (OR = 50.5; 95%CI = 30.1–88.3; P < 0.001) vaccine uptake. OHPs should be trained with standard guidelines specific for healthcare settings and HCWs’ risk groups to facilitate their crucial role in improving vaccine coverage among HCWs and increase awareness on the duty to protect both employees and patients.

Pneumococcal disease epidemiology has changed after introduction of pneumococcal conjugate vaccines. Seven-valent vaccine (PCV7) has been effective in reducing invasive pneumococcal disease (IPD). In Europe, PCV13 effectiveness was estimated at 78% (95% CI: −18–96%) for 2-priming doses. In Italy, PCV7 was introduced in 2006 in the childhood immunization schedule and replaced with PCV13 in 2010. In Apulia, vaccination coverage has reached 95.1% (birth-cohort 2010). We estimated PCV program effectiveness and its impact on S. pneumoniae diseases. PCV Effectiveness: We used the screening method. We calculated the Proportion of Population Vaccinated from immunization registries and detected cases through a laboratory-confirmed surveillance among hospitalized children ≤60 months. A confirmed IPD case was a child with PCR positive for S. pneumoniae. Differences among children were assessed with the Chi-square or the Fisher exact test (P value < 0.05). PCV Impact: We constructed time series using outcome-specific Poisson regression models: hospitalization rate in pre-PCV era and hospitalization risk ratios (RRs) with 95% CIs for both PCV7 and PCV7/PCV13 shifting era. We calculated hospitalization RR with 95% CIs comparing pre-PCV years with vaccination period. The PCV effectiveness was 84.3% (95% CI: 84.0–84.6%). In May 2010-January 2013, we enrolled 159 suspected IPD of whom 4 were confirmed. Two (fully vaccinated) were caused by serotype 9V, 1 (not vaccinated) by serotype 3, 1 (vaccinated with 2 PCV13 doses) by 15B/C. The most important reduction was for pneumococcal pneumonia (RR: 0.43, 95% CI: 0.21–0.90). The PCV program show promising results in terms of both PCV13 effectiveness and its impact in reducing IPD in children <5 years.
